Democratic Party chairman backs Obama

? Kansas Democratic Party Chairman Larry Gates on Monday endorsed Barack Obama’s bid for the party’s presidential nomination.

Gates, one of Kansas’ superdelegates to the Democratic National Convention, said he was backing Obama for his ability to win in Republican-dominated states and “his positive campaign.” Obama defeated Hillary Rodham Clinton in February’s Kansas caucuses.

Gates joins Gov. Kathleen Sebelius and Lt. Gov. Mark Parkinson, who have endorsed Obama’s campaign over Clinton.
